How Life Works Here
Beck Lane is located in Bromley, near London, Greater London. Crime is around average for the area, with 135 incidents in the past year. The most commonly reported category is violence and sexual offences. Violent offences account for 50% of reported crimes. Some amenities are available nearby, though a car may be useful for regular errands like grocery shopping. Transport connections are strong, with rail and bus and tram links nearby. The nearest stop (Central Terrace) is 51m away. The median property price is £185,000, though prices have fallen 27% over five years. Based on 59 transactions recorded since 2014. The market is highly active with frequent sales. Rented accommodation predominates. There are 12 schools within 2 km, 11 rated Good or Outstanding by Ofsted. 3 are rated Outstanding. Both primary and secondary options are available locally. The nearest school is just 367m away. This street may particularly suit young professionals. Overall, this street scores 64 out of 100 for liveability, placing it in the top 15% within its district.
